WHEREAS, on November 8, 1995, the City Council approved Resolution No. 172- 95 approving the destruction of certain obsolete City records, documents, instruments, books and papers in the charge of the City Attorney; and WHEREAS, on September 10, 1997, the City Council approved an amendment to Resolution No. 172-95 approving the destruction of certain additional obsolete City records, documents, instruments, books and papers in the charge of the City Attorney; and WHEREAS, Section 34090, et seq of the California Government Code permits, with certain exceptions, the head of a city department to destroy any City record, document, instrument, book or paper under his/her charge, without making a copy thereof, after the same is no longer required with the approval of the City Council by resolution and the written consent of the City Attorney; and WHEREAS, the City Attorney's Office created a retention schedule which meets statutory. and City practice requirements to allow for further destruction of obsolete records.
